Transaction 6234a4dcae04be17ff5dba3a7f609368a23f8949435e6ec35de249b6162c653d

2 Input
2 Outputs
  • 6234a4dcae04be17ff5dba3a7f609368a23f8949435e6ec35de249b6162c653d:0
  • value  27617012
    address  37mUPtT1PPz32EjrncTquUshhW8hwHiu63
  • 6234a4dcae04be17ff5dba3a7f609368a23f8949435e6ec35de249b6162c653d:1
  • value  110299
    address  14owP3HYyPYqpLDKmYvMUJYu2VHTwkNasb